Professional when the story demands it

Analysis and editorial polish—without changing the workflow.

ChartQuill Pro builds on the same accessible authoring model. Your data, mappings, and written context stay in place while you add richer visual forms and presentation controls.

  • Eleven additional chart stylesStacked bars, Likert, waterfall, area, trend, bubble, box plot, and donut charts.
  • Advanced analysisHistogram controls, heatmap refinement, confidence bands, log scales, and explicit domains.
  • On-brand presentationReusable palettes, conditional colours, and series, slice, or mark overrides.
  • Editorial annotationsReference lines, shaded ranges, callouts, and direct labels.
  • Non-destructive licensingSaved Pro charts and settings stay intact if a licence is temporarily unavailable.

Accessibility is part of the workflow

Give the visual a useful written and tabular counterpart.

ChartQuill helps editors publish a title, summary, source, and independently placed semantic data table. If the visual cannot render, the meaningful content is still there.

Semantic server-rendered contentSynchronized snapshot tablesText labels alongside colour

Questions before you choose

ChartQuill FAQs

Still unsure? Ask before you buy.

Does ChartQuill send chart data to a hosted service?

No. Chart data remains in WordPress. ChartQuill bundles its rendering libraries locally and does not need a hosted chart-rendering service or front-end CDN.

What makes the output more accessible?

Charts can include a title, written summary, source, unit, SVG metadata, and a separately placed semantic data table. The important information is not available through colour alone.

What happens if my Pro subscription expires?

Your chart data, mappings, content, and Pro settings stay saved. Pro-only rendering, updates, and support require an active licence; ChartQuill does not silently convert the chart.

Can I cancel automatic renewal?

Yes. Renewal can be cancelled in the Freemius customer portal. The licence remains active until the end of the paid period.

Which WordPress and PHP versions are required?

ChartQuill 1.0.6 requires WordPress 6.8 or newer and PHP 8.1 or newer.
